Ludwig Wittgenstein, the Austrian philosopher, wrote extensively about language and its intricacies.

His ideas are especially relevant for anyone working in AI, because his views on language help us better understand the limitations of large language models.

This essay explores those ideas, what you can take away from them, and why learning the meaning of words doesn’t necessary equate to learning something about the world.
